Effect of optimum heat isolation thickness on energy saving and heating cost for Kütahya

Abstract (EN)

When we are thought that using in buildings of a large part as %31 of total energyconsuming in Turkey, energy which using in order to heat in building may used saving. In thisstudy, when it was used that different energy sources (natural gas, import coal, Seyitömer coal)in order to heat buildings in Kütahya, optimum isolatin thickness (XPS, EPS) for differentisolatin materials, energy savings and repayment times were calculated. Optimum isolationthickness account was made consider to interest and inflation rates according to life-costanalysis. These accounts were made on the brink of exteriorly isolation and sandvic wall on twodifferent wall model. When natural gas was used as energy source, optimum isolation thickness,energy savings and repayment were obtained as 0.059m, %54 and 1.8 year, respectively. Whennatural gas was used as energy source, optimum isolation thickness, energy savings andrepayment were obtained as 0.059m, %54 and 1.8 year for sandwic wall and 0.060m, %57 and1.8 year for isolation wall from out and 0.054m, %46 and 2.2 year for isolation wall from outmade with ytong, respectively. When export coal was used as energy source, optimum isolationthickness, energy economic and repayment were obtained as 0.072m, %60 and 1.6 year forsandwic wall and 0.074, %62 and 1.6 year for isolation wall from out and 0.068m, %53 and 1.9year for isolation wall from out made with ytong, respectively. When Seyitömer coal was usedas energy source, optimum isolation thickness, energy economic and repayment were obtainedas 0.046m, %47 and 2.1 year for sandwic wall and 0.047, %50 and 2 year for isolation wallfrom out and 0.042m, %40 and 2.6 year for isolation wall from out made with ytong,respectively. If approximate 2600 buildings which use natural gas in Kütahya have optimumisolation thickness, examines show that may provided approximate 3.106 TL saving in one year.Keywords: Optimum isolatin thickness, energy savings, heating cost
